How to smoke a prime rib in a smoker?

Place the rib roast on the grate of the preheated smoker, bone side down, and close the lid. Smoke the roast until the internal temperature of its center reaches 130 degrees Fahrenheit, which should take about 2–3 hours, depending on the size. Remove the prime rib from the smoker and place it on a cutting board.

How to cook a prime rib roast on a charcoal grill?

Place the roast on the grill and close the lid. Smoke until the internal temperature of the roast reaches 120 degrees F for Rare or 130 degrees F for Medium. For a rare, bone-in roast, plan on 35 minutes per pound of prime rib. Remove the roast to a cutting board, cover the roast with foil, and allow to rest for 20 minutes.

Is prime rib boneless?

Prime Rib is a cut of beef from the beef rib primal cut, prepared as a roast either bone-in or boneless. This beautiful cut of beef is juicy and tender, with rich flavor and plenty of marbling. Is prime rib the same as ribeye?
